On Tuesday morning 17th December 1929 an alarming collision occurred on the Hamilton Road, near the High School, when a bus proceeding towards Hamilton came into collision with butcher’s horse-drawn cart coming in the opposite direction. The butcher’s horse was killed outright in the collision, and the driver was thrown from his seat and severely […]

1910’s Bellsfield Farm Milk Deliveries
Dating from around the 1910’s, this previously unseen photo shows Blantyre milk deliveries taking place. Pictured is Alexander Craig and two milkmaids for his farm at Bellsfield, High Blantyre. The people stand holding milk jugs for delivering smaller quantities from the milk churns. The cart is clearly labelled although the exact location in unknown as […]
